A Brief History of Game Sites
Game websites first rose to prominence in the mid-1990s when the web began gaining widespread adoption. The early days of online gaming were identified by simple platforms that allowed gamers to take part in basic multiplayer games. These were typically text-based or simple visual interfaces that relied greatly on dial-up connections. Key Milestones in Game Site Evolution:
The 1990s: The Starting Point
- Introduction of browser-based games utilizing simple technology like Flash and Java.
- Communities forming around early game forums and chatboards.
The 2000s: The Rise of Online Multiplayer Platforms
- Platforms like Steam, Xbox Live, and Battle.net reinvented online gaming.
- The development of Massively Multiplayer Online Role-Playing Games (MMORPGs) like World of Warcraft brought countless gamers together.
2010s: Game Streaming and Esports Growth
- Release of Twitch and YouTube Gaming as core streaming platforms.
- Introduction of worldwide esports tournaments with massive audiences.
- Game sites integrated live streaming, esports spectating, and real-time competitive matchmaking.
2020s and Beyond: Cloud Gaming and Immersive Experiences
- Platforms like Google Stadia, Amazon Luna, and Xbox Cloud Gaming offer accessibility across gadgets.
- Blockchain innovation introduced play-to-earn models and decentralized game ownerships via NFTs.

Specifying Features of Game Sites Today
Game sites today are far from the simplistic platforms of decades past. They now work as multi-functional hubs created to meet diverse gamer requirements— game discovery, neighborhoods, competitors, and far more.
Core Features of Modern Game Sites
- Access to Gaming Libraries: Sites like Steam, Epic Games Store, and PlayStation Store offer thousands of titles from indie games to AAA smash hits.
- Community and Social Features: Forums, groups, and in-game chat make it possible for gamers to develop relationships and groups.
- Cross-Platform Play: Modern platforms focus on performance across devices, making gaming seamless for users on PCs, consoles, and even mobile devices.
- Streaming and Content Sharing: Integration with platforms like Twitch and Discord allows developers to stream gameplay or share content with audiences worldwide.
- Monetization Ecosystems: In-game transactions, battle passes, and downloadable material (DLC) are intertwined with game site services.

Why Game Sites Continue to Thrive
Even as gaming practices shift and new entertainment choices emerge, game sites continue to prosper thanks to their versatility and continuous innovation. A number of elements add to their continual appeal:
1. Global Connectivity
With sophisticated servers and cloud technology, game sites provide smooth multiplayer experiences. No matter whether players are on various continents, matchmaking algorithms facilitate smooth gameplay.
2. Availability
Game sites enable seamless purchases, downloads, and updates for gaming enthusiasts. These platforms likewise enable players to launch and play titles within seconds— no physical equipment like CDs or cartridges required anymore.
3. Personalization
Custom algorithms assist advise games based on a user's choices, purchase history, or playing practices. This curated approach makes sure that players are always familiar with the current games that align with their interests.
4. Expanding Revenue Models
Membership services like Xbox Game Pass and PlayStation Plus display how game sites are leaning into gaming-as-a-service, where gamers pay flat rates for access to curated game libraries.
5. Gamification Beyond Games
Features such as leaderboards, achievements, prizes, and daily obstacles gamify the user experience beyond the core gameplay, improving player complete satisfaction.
